Recent discussions have surfaced regarding the approval processes for the EB-1A and O-1 visas, with claims that these prestigious categories are being granted too liberally. Critics argue that many newly minted Ph.D. holders are receiving approvals, raising concerns about the integrity of the selection process.
Key Details:
- EB-1A is designed for individuals with extraordinary abilities in their fields.
- O-1 visa is a nonimmigrant visa for individuals with extraordinary ability or achievement.
- Recent approvals reportedly include a significant number of Master’s degree holders.
- Senator Dick Durbin has publicly criticized USCIS for its handling of these visa categories.
